A Chattanooga man was killed early Wednesday morning in a multiple-vehicle crash on Interstate 59, according to the Alabama Law Enforcement Agency's Highway Patrol Division.

Sean D. McKnight, 29, was driving a 2022 International box truck that crossed the median of Interstate 59 and collided head on with a 2020 Freightliner driven by Calvin Bell Jr., 20, of Bessemer.

After the initial collision, a 2005 Jeep Cherokee driven by James Brown, 58, of Ashville, swerved to avoid hitting the International and hit a ditch in the median.

McNight was pronounced dead at the scene of the crash, which occurred at about 4:10 a..m. near the 152-mile marker, about 2 miles south of Springville in St. Clair County.

Troopers continue to investigate.
